description Product Description

Used as a key intermediate in the synthesis of pharmaceutical agents, particularly in the development of kinase inhibitors for targeted cancer therapies. Its structure supports binding to specific enzyme active sites, enhancing selectivity and potency. Also employed in agrochemical research for designing novel pesticides with improved environmental profiles. The hydroxymethyl group allows further functionalization, enabling derivatization to optimize pharmacokinetic properties. Commonly utilized in medicinal chemistry for structure-activity relationship (SAR) studies due to its rigid heterocyclic core and modifiable ester functionality.
